Wall Street: Money Never Sleeps

Wall Street: Money Never Sleeps

Score: 6.39 / 10

Release Date: September 24, 2010
Director: Oliver Stone
Producer: Edward R. Pressman, Eric Kopeloff, Michael Douglas, Oliver Stone
Studio: 20th Century Fox
Starring: Shia LaBeouf, Michael Douglas, Josh Brolin, Charlie Sheen, Susan Sarandon, Frank Langella, Carey Mulligan
Genre: Drama
Running Time: 133 minutes

    Unlike the first Wall Street, this one focusses more on the relationships using Wall Street as a backdrop. The first one was a much better portrayal of the world of money. Nice job on bringing the crisis of 2008 onto film, but would be lost on many not in the money business.
